NIU offers M.Tech programme with a course-duration of two years. However, working professionals also have an alternative to choose weekend M.Tech programme. In such a case, the classes are conducted on every Saturday and Sunday and the course duration increases by one year.

For seeking admission, candidates need to pass Class 12 from a recognised board with Physics, Mathematics and Chemistry/ Biotechnology/ Biology/ Technical Vocational as compulsory subjects and a minimum of 55 per cent aggregate. Eligible candidates are further shortlisted and granted seats to the specialisations of their preference based on NSAT score. JEE Main-qualified candidates are also preferred for admission.

Yes, NIU acknowledges merit of its students by offering generous scholarships in the form of fee waivers. These scholarships are only applicable to the tuition fees for first year. NIU has a tie-up with Punjab National Bank (PNB) for providing educational loans to its economically weaker students. For availing scholarships, candidates need to fill NSAT application form by paying an application fee of Rs 500+ GST, through debit card/ credit card/ net banking.

Yes, any student can withdraw from the company interview process after the pre-placement talk. However, it must be noted that once the selection procedure has started, students cannot withdraw at any stage, unless they have a final offer from another company during the registration and interview process. Students are henceforth advised to apply for a particular position after careful consideration of all the aspects.

Some of the renowned Healthcare companies that have been part of the School of Nursing and Allied Health Sciences, NIU placements in recent years are mentioned below:
School of Nursing and Allied Health Sciences, NIU Placements: Top Recruiters | |
|---|---|
Jaypee Hospital | Fortis |
Apollo Hospital | Max Healthcare |
NIIMS Hospital | VIMHANS Nayati Superspecialty Hospital |
